When we launched Blue Jersey Radio this Spring, we didn't know exactly what to expect. But, we kept showing up every Saturday morning at 10:30am, and looking back, the results were pretty cool.

If we had only Jay's weekly gossip from Trenton, it would have been enough. If we had only our awesome lineup of guests, it would have been enough. If we had only our amazing listeners and callers, it would have been enough. But, we had all those things (and a few too many bags of chips).

So, without further ado, we now present - Blue Jersey Radio's (partial) year in review. We invite you to go back and listen:
